Creamy Parmesan Italian Sausage Soup Recipe 🥣🧀
This creamy, hearty soup is loaded with Italian sausage, fresh spinach, and Parmesan cheese for a rich and flavorful meal perfect for any day!
Ingredients
- 1 lb Italian sausage (mild or spicy)
- 1 tablespoon olive oil (optional, if sausage is lean)
- 1 small onion, finely diced
- 3 cloves garlic, minced
- 4 cups chicken broth
- 1 can (14.5 oz) diced tomatoes (with juices)
- 1 cup heavy cream
- 1 teaspoon Italian seasoning
- 1/2 teaspoon crushed red pepper flakes (optional, for heat)
- 1 1/2 cups uncooked short pasta (e.g., ditalini, rotini, or small shells)
- 2 cups fresh spinach, roughly chopped
- 1 cup freshly grated Parmesan cheese
- Salt and pepper, to taste
- Fresh parsley or basil, chopped (optional garnish)
Directions
- Cook the Sausage
- Heat a large pot or Dutch oven over medium heat.
- Add olive oil (if needed), then cook the Italian sausage, breaking it into crumbles, until browned and fully cooked. Remove sausage and set aside.
- Sauté Aromatics
- In the same pot, add the diced onion and sauté until softened (about 4-5 minutes).
- Stir in minced garlic and cook for another 1 minute until fragrant.
- Build the Soup Base
- Add the chicken broth, diced tomatoes (including juices), Italian seasoning, and crushed red pepper flakes.
- Stir to combine and bring to a gentle boil.
- Cook the Pasta
- Stir in the uncooked pasta and let it cook in the soup for 8-10 minutes, or until tender but not mushy. Stir occasionally to prevent sticking.
- Add Cream and Sausage
- Reduce the heat to medium-low and stir in the heavy cream and cooked sausage. Simmer for 2-3 minutes to blend flavors.
- Incorporate Spinach and Parmesan
- Stir in the fresh spinach and let it wilt for 2 minutes.
- Gradually add the Parmesan cheese, stirring constantly, until melted and creamy.
- Season and Serve
- Taste the soup and adjust seasoning with salt and pepper as needed.
- Ladle into bowls and garnish with fresh parsley or basil for an added touch.
Prep Time: 10 minutes
Cook Time: 30 minutes
Total Time: 40 minutes
Servings: 6
Calories: ~400 kcal per serving
Tips for Success
- Customize the Protein: Use turkey sausage or plant-based sausage for a lighter or vegetarian twist.
- Thicker Soup: Add an extra tablespoon of grated Parmesan or a cornstarch slurry if you want a thicker consistency.
- Storage: Store leftovers in an airtight container in the refrigerator for up to 3 days. Reheat gently, adding extra broth or cream if the soup thickens.
This Creamy Parmesan Italian Sausage Soup is perfect with a slice of crusty bread or a fresh side salad. Enjoy the cozy flavors! 🥖✨
4o